Of War and Hopes
Stars are shining, the earthly stars of Bogota,
bright and warm above the green savanna
hanging close to touch, the night of cries
and woes defied with lasting rays of hope.
Far Up North, my other home, kept awake
crossing lands of tortuous routes of war,
in the fateful dawn of joyous Thanks to Life,
meets its pilgrim’s journey, dining hopes.
It is a world of riddles, by seismic seas
surrounded, in the darkest region faces
hell beyond the mind, beastly brains
abound, insolvable abysses, death upon
the routes of hellish herbs, rivers black of hate,
run in beds of greed and bloody sands,
Peace! claims mankind, only stars
hanging from our soul desire,
away from crazy deeds, courses dream
of joy, in pray, we wait for days of sanity.
